Why are 3D printer nozzles brass?

Why are 3D printer nozzles brass?

Brass has excellent thermal conductivity, meaning the nozzle heats evenly and consistently, providing ideal conditions for filament extrusion.

How long does a brass 3D printer nozzle last?

How long does a brass 3D printer nozzle last?

3D printer nozzles are typically recommended for replacement every 3 to 6 months. However, the timing may vary depending on factors such as the type of filament used and the quality of the nozzle. Nozzles used for frequent printing with abrasive filaments or lower-quality nozzles may require more frequent replacements.


How durable is brass nozzle?

How durable is brass nozzle?

When printing with standard brass nozzles and good quality PLA, ABS, PETG, the nozzle life can be several 1000 printing hours. However, cheap brass nozzles can also be worn out after just a few 100 hours of printing.
